Analysis: China’s birth-rate woes revive a long struggle to manage population

China's population is shrinking for the first time since 1949. This marks a significant shift from its historical reliance on a large population for strength. The government is now actively encouraging citizens to have more children. This comes after decades of the one-child policy, which had unintended consequences. New initiatives aim to make childbirth virtually free to reverse the trend.
